Gregg Allman: The Music of My Soul is a full-length feature documentary that offers a profound portrait of Gregg Allman, one of the most distinctive voices in American music and, as co-founder and frontman of the Allman Brothers Band, a groundbreaking architect of Southern rock. Directed by GRAMMY® and Golden Globe Award-winning filmmaker James Keach, this visionary music documentary traces Allman’s turbulent, transcendent journey through profound personal tragedy and hard-won redemption – from a childhood ruptured by his father’s murder to the soulful emergence that gave birth to Southern rock and permanently reshaped American music.

Told through archival recordings, candid interviews, and electric live performances, the film weaves an intimate portrait of Allman, honestly reflecting on the death of his brother and bandmate Duane, his battles with addiction, and the personal demons that shaped both his life and his blues-driven music. The documentary is anchored by rarely seen concert footage that captures the Allman Brothers Band at their creative peak, offering audiences an immersive, front-row view of one of rock ‘n’ roll’s most powerful live outfits.
